Labor and resettlement programs targeting Uighur populations in China’s Xinjiang region have been linked with companies producing a significant portion of the world’s polysilicon, according to a forthcoming report that draws a connection between the solar industry and forced labor in the region.
The report, written by consultancy Horizon Advisory, points to “indicators of forced labor” from companies such as Jinko Solar and some of the largest polysilicon suppliers in the world, accounting for well over a third of worldwide capacity. Forced labor associated with an essential raw material used in manufacturing most solar panels, the authors write, implicates a significant swath of the entire industry.
